- Swiss officials found the body of a climber missing for 37 years after portions of a glacier melted.
- Just last year, another glacier in Switzerland melted enough to reveal a 1968 plane crash.
- Glaciers melting, driven by climate change, may result in extreme sea-level rise, experts say.
Melting glacier ice — a worrying symptom of worsening climate change — is leading to the discovery of people thought lost for decades.
